A group of pay-tv providers including Comcast (NASDAQ: CMCSA) and AT&T's (NYSE: T) DirecTV unit are expressing interest in the emerging virtual reality (VR) concept. In its new report, "Comcast, Direct TV among pay-TV operators kicking the tires on virtual reality," FierceCable captures some of the industry's initial moves.
Comcast recently joined Time Warner Inc. in generating a $30.5 million funding round for NextVR, a Laguna Beach, Calif., startup that broadcasts events in virtual reality, for example.
